WebApr 17, 2012 · Well, Rawhead was vunerable to the magic because it was his antithesis: Life. Rawgead cannot abide the power of the idol because it represents something that he can't understand and therefore fears. In addtion to being a personification of the male sex drive, Rawhead is also representational of humanity's darker side, such as the impulse to kill. WebCreate Bloody Bones (Su) A rawhead can create a bloody bones from a Small or Medium helpless, living humanoid. As a full round action, the rawhead extends its finger tentacle to pierce the creature’s flesh, ensnares its bones, and attempts to rip the creature’s skeleton free. This deals 10d6 points of damage to the victim. ipf xy43
